The technical documentation outlines specific engineering mechanisms that separate DDR4 from older memory generations: Feature Dimension DDR3 (Legacy Standards) DDR4 (JESD79-4D Baseline) 1.2 V Native Speed Spectrum 800 Mbps – 2133 Mbps 1600 Mbps – 3200 Mbps Bank Architecture 8 Internal Banks 4 Bank Groups (Up to 16 total Banks) Signaling Method SSTL (Stub Series Terminated Logic) POD12 (Pseudo Open Drain 1.2V) Reliability Features Basic ECC Support Command/Address Parity, Cyclic Redundancy Check (CRC) Reliability, Accessibility, and Serviceability (RAS)
